Steve Just a standard RS232 cable will give you CW out on the K3 A home made cable will give you also FSK/RTTY And to make it complete with a standard audio cable you will have it all (RTTY/SSB/CW) http://www.pi4cc.nl/personal/pc2a/k3/index.htm
